Step 1: Dropshipping Business Basic
What is a Dropshipping Business?
A dropshipping business is a type of selling in which the seller acts as a relay center for the orders. Sellers sell the products in their store and let the suppliers fulfill the orders at the customer’s address.

How does Dropshipping Work?
eCommerce Dropshipping Business relies on the following steps.
- The seller creates a store and engages the buyers to make their purchase.
- Once buyers purchase, they request the supplier to process the order.
- Finally, picking, packing, and shipping count on the supplier.

Step 3: Find Dropshipping Product Suppliers
The dropshipping business counts more on the suppliers than the sellers. Therefore, a single mistake can dump down your whole dropshipping business. Here are a few points to keep in mind.
Criteria for choosing suitable suppliers
Set realistic goals to explore the supplier. Excel in designing the best strategy for your business. For example:
- Search suppliers with 100% Fulfillment rates.
- Verify the company location
- Go through customer reviews about the supplier.
- Communicate and set up promises.
- Follow up on the delivery.

Step 5: Create Your Online Store
Creating an online store involves a few steps.
- Purchase a domain name. A domain name is your shop address. Think wisely and choose a name that defines your dropshipping business effectively.
- Create your Online store. Do you have enough knack to design an aesthetically pleasing store? If not, hunt down the best store designers in the town.
- Use different themes and plugins. Themes and plugins are the heart of your store. Add the relevant ones that ease up your selling process.
- Integrate your store with suppliers. It is time for the connection of heart and brain— connect the store with the supplier. Get API Integration or use dropshipping apps such as SaleHoo for one-click integration processes.

What are the common dropshipping pitfalls, and how can they be avoided?
Common pitfalls in the dropshipping are:
- Poor selection of the supplier. Always go for the best supplier with the highest fulfillment rate and follow promised delivery times.
- Expecting quick money. There is no quick money. Invest time, strengthen the supply chain, and optimize the customer experience.
- Choosing the wrong products. You must do proper product research to evaluate best-selling products.
